1. A CNC programmer is primarily responsible for which of the following
core functions in a manufacturing environment?
A. Performing final product marketing and sales strategy
B. Writing and optimizing machine tool code used in automated
manufacturing systems
C. Managing corporate finance and budgeting operations
D. Designing building architectural blueprints for construction projects
Correct Answer: B. Writing and optimizing machine tool code used in
automated manufacturing systems. CNC programmers create and
modify G-code or CAM-generated instructions that control machining
operations, ensuring precision, efficiency, and manufacturability.
2. Which language is most commonly used directly or indirectly in CNC
programming for machine tool control?
A. Python scripting language
B. G-code (Geometric Code)
C. HTML markup language
D. SQL database language
, Correct Answer: B. G-code (Geometric Code). CNC machines rely on G-
code instructions to define tool movements, speeds, and machining
operations in a structured format understood by controllers.
3. In CNC machining, what is the primary purpose of tool offsets?
A. To increase machine speed beyond safe limits
B. To adjust for tool wear and maintain machining accuracy
C. To eliminate the need for programming entirely
D. To convert metric units into imperial automatically
Correct Answer: B. To adjust for tool wear and maintain machining
accuracy. Tool offsets compensate for physical variations such as
wear, ensuring precise machining dimensions over time.
4. What does CAM software primarily assist CNC programmers with?
A. Manual sharpening of cutting tools
B. Automated generation of toolpaths from digital models
C. Financial reporting for manufacturing costs
D. Employee scheduling in production facilities
Correct Answer: B. Automated generation of toolpaths from digital
models. CAM (Computer-Aided Manufacturing) software converts
CAD designs into machine-readable instructions for CNC equipment.
5. Which of the following is a critical safety consideration in CNC machine
operation?
A. Increasing feed rate without supervision
B. Wearing appropriate personal protective equipment (PPE)
C. Disabling machine guards for faster access
D. Ignoring machine alarms during operation
Correct Answer: B. Wearing appropriate personal protective
equipment (PPE). Safety protocols such as PPE usage are essential to
prevent injury in high-speed machining environments.
, 6. What is the function of a CNC machine controller?
A. To physically cut raw materials manually
B. To interpret programmed instructions and control machine
movements
C. To design CAD models automatically
D. To measure employee productivity in the factory
Correct Answer: B. To interpret programmed instructions and control
machine movements. The controller reads G-code and executes
precise commands for machining operations.
7. Which of the following best describes “feed rate” in CNC machining?
A. The temperature of the cutting tool
B. The speed at which the cutting tool engages the material
C. The cost of raw materials per unit
D. The number of operators on a machine
Correct Answer: B. The speed at which the cutting tool engages the
material. Feed rate affects surface finish, tool life, and machining
efficiency.
8. Why is blueprint reading important for CNC programmers?
A. It helps in selling finished products
B. It ensures correct interpretation of part dimensions and tolerances
C. It replaces the need for CNC machines
D. It is only required for administrative staff
Correct Answer: B. It ensures correct interpretation of part
dimensions and tolerances. Blueprint reading is essential for
accurately translating design specifications into machining
instructions.
